Nick Drake


I just watched a tribute for Heath Ledger on ovation, apparently he was a big Nick Drake fan. I also found out nick died at 25 of an 'antidepressant overdose' which I had no idea about- for some reason I always pictured him as an older man. You can find a few videos on youtube, also a song called Nick Drake by Mogwai, which didn't completely impress me but I do love Mogwai anyway. There is also a fairly creepy documentary in multiple parts available- composed solely on still photos and interviews, as there is no live footage of him performing, or otherwise. Cello Song is a good example of his advanced finger picking. Northern Sky always stood out as one of my favorites back in the day- I never knew what it was called I just dubbed it 'the most romantic song ever'. (see below)
